Omicron variant: State of emergency declared in New York

New York governor Kathy Hochul declared a state of emergency on Friday due to a rise in Covid-19 cases in the state and the threat of the omicron variant.

She said the variant hasn’t yet been detected in the state but that she decided to sign an executive order to allow the health department to limit non-essential, non-urgent procedures at hospitals and acquire critical supplies more quickly, Bloomberg reported.

 

The order takes effect on December 3 and will be re-assessed based on the latest data on January 15.

She also discouraged large indoor gatherings for Thanksgiving.

US President Joe Biden on Friday imposed fresh travel restrictions on nations in southern Africa, where the omicron variant was first detected.
